all you had to do was rev match. next time put it in neutral, let clutch out and rev it up to where the rpms would be in the lower gear, quickly put the clutch in and go to the lower gear,

I just had my T-5 Rebuilt at a local shop for 225 bucks, that included synchros and another aluminum bearing retainer. I bought the bearing kit myself though, so bassicly I escaped with a fresh tranny for 330 bucs just about. Sounds good to me, and should last me till I get money for a Direct Replacement for the T-5 That Richmond offers thats rated for 400 hp, and retails new for about 1350.00

Do you have any good tranny guys over on that side of TX? In Dallas, there's a guy that will to a GForce T5 for 1300 bux. That's the route I'd go or find a good used Tremec.
You should already have a WC T5, so that won't do you any good....besides, they're only rated to 300 tq, which is stock. Upgrade now so you don't have to do it agian later.
Also, if you got beat by a Hyundai, you must have stock gears...do yourself a favor and get AT LEAST 3.55's or higher [numerically].
